I can fix that the sorting and filtering is now working. $scope.DemoGrid = { columns: [ { field: 'ID', title: "ID", template: "#=ID#" }, { field: 'Type', filterable: false, title: "Type" }, { field: 'Name', title: "Name", template: "#=Name# " }, { field: 'Date', title: "Date", type: "date", format: "{0:dd-MMM-yyyy}", parseFormats: ["dd/MM/yyyy"], filterable: { ui: function (element) { element.kendoDatePicker({ format: "dd-MMM-yyyy", parseFormats: ["dd/MM/yyyy"] }); } } } , { field: '', title: 'Action', template: "Download" }, { field: "DownloadId", hidden: true, sortable: false }, ], pageable: { buttonCount: 5, pageSizes: [10, 20, 50, 100, 'All'], input: true, //refresh: false, messages: { display: Msg1, empty: Msg2 } }, sortable: true, dataSource: DemoDataSource, autoBind: false, filterable: true, scrollable: false, resizable: true, }; Telerik and Kendo UI are part of Progress product portfolio. Does the Fog Cloud spell work in conjunction with the Blind Fighting fighting style the way I think it does? Each person (person is our only entity) has two properties: first name and last name. Can I spend multiple charges of my Blood Fury Tattoo at once? Did you check for JavaScript errors in the console? If paging or virtual scrolling are enabled, the Grid will render only the elements which belong to the current page. I know that filter helper is not perfect and it does not work well in specific cases but Ive tried my best. I am facing an issue with Kendo grid ,i.e. Can i pour Kwikcrete into a 4" round aluminum legs to add support to a gazebo. This achieves your desired result for the data in your dojo: Here I have simply assumed that the product name is 3 characters followed by a number and that it is the number that determines the order. Does squeezing out liquid from shredded potatoes significantly reduce cook time? To implement the solution, add the data-value-update="input" attribute to the editor inputs. chicago fire a coffin that small ending; best minecraft horror maps multiplayer If know better solution for the problem described here just let me know in comments. What is the effect of cycling on weight loss? New replies are no longer allowed. Not the answer you're looking for? Any help with this would be great. The grid works until I add the property, then it doesn't display any of the data. KendoSorting.html. 2013 Tymoteusz Kstowicz. The filter configuration option selects all tr elements that are children of the .k-grid wrapper. The change event of the Sortable widget will fire after a row position is changed. sample caseworker resumecan't attach bait stardew valley. The Sortable uses the index of the DOM elements. In this example I am using the Kendo grid and the sortable flag. For a runnable example, refer to the article on using the Sortable with Grids in incell edit mode. It seems that Kendo DataSource (and, thus, the Kendo Grid) cannot do both Grouping and Sorting. However FullName property is not present in the model and Kendo engine cant figure how to map selected view-model property to the model so it throws an exception. Stack Overflow for Teams is moving to its own domain! The hint element of the Sortable is appended to the element. The Sortable does not work as expected with a grouped Grid. I can finish it within a day. In other side when you look at filters helpers you will see that it is forbidden to use multiple columns as a new mapping. API reference of the Kendo UI DataSource component, JavaScript API article on Sortable events, demo on integrating the Sortable and the Grid, Using Grids in Inline and Popup Edit Modes, using the Sortable with Grids in incell edit mode. At the time of loading the data on grid I have given options as sortable: { mode: "single", allowUnsort: true } dataBound: grid_onDataBound_event in databound, just selecting the first row I have also tried by giving - sortable : true When the migration is complete, you will access your Teams at stackoverflowteams.com, and they will no longer appear in the left sidebar on stackoverflow.com.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. To enable the sorting when the kendoGridBinding directive is applied: Set the sortable option of the Grid. The trick is to find the grid state for the current options. Thanks for the advice, Ill check this approach.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. To work around this issue, use custom editors and configure them to update when the input event firesby default, the framework listens for the change event. If the number of characters before the number can vary and/or you need to sort by the character part and then the number part, your compare function will clearly need to be more sophisticated than mine. I dont get your point, I have separation like DTO within ViewModel class and instead of automapper I map the data manually and it is ok. Internal behaviour of KendoUI grid control is the problem. Why does Q1 turn on and Q2 turn off when I apply 5 V? In my Kendo grid , when I apply a filter to 2 columns, first I apply filter to numeric column which results . Does activating the pump in a vacuum chamber produce movement of the air inside? Find centralized, trusted content and collaborate around the technologies you use most. Freelancer. this.gridConfig = { dataSource: { transport: { read: '/api/endpoint, dataType. If set to true the user can click the column header and sort the grid by the column field when sorting is enabled. Making statements based on opinion; back them up with references or personal experience. 30/11/2013 at 08:11 Don't use kendo helpers. As a result, its width is different from the width of the Grid. Product Bundles. Hence I have extracted the number from the string, converted to an int and then compared. . As a result, the change event of the editor input does not fire, which in turn prevents the MVVM from saving the updated value. I also checked the Kendo functionality , but didn't find any solution for this problem. It is not aware of the Grid or of its DataSource. However, you must manually configure the Kendo UI widgets as they do not support the data-value-update attribute. An example on how to enable sorting, filtering and grouping for a column which is bound to an object in the Kendo UI Grid. Grid: with, sorting + resize column enabled, sort indicator is hidden telerik/kendo-angular#3001 Closed joneff added this to the 2021.1 milestone Oct 6, 2020 How can I get a huge Saturn-like ringed moon in the sky? If set to false sorting will be disabled for this column. I'm trying to configure a Kendo grid and I'm having issues when trying to add properties such as sorting, grouping, etc. All Telerik .NET tools and Kendo UI JavaScript components in one package. Budget $10-100 USD. Viewed 1k times 0 I am trying to sort my data on desc date order but I can't, I keep getting an asc ordering on my kendo ui grid, here is the code. In my Kendo grid , when I apply a filter to 2 columns, first I apply filter to numeric column which results in no value and, after that I applies the filter to a string column combined with numeric column which also results to no value, Nothing is displayed. https://dojo.telerik.com/@mcdevittnccn/aDUyicow. The downside of this approach is that the input event does not work for earlier Internet Explorer versions. Are Githyanki under Nondetection all the time? You can get it from here: https://github.com/tkestowicz/KendoHelpers. How can I enable sorting, filtering, and grouping for a column which is bound . (Optional) Set the sort property to a collection of SortDescriptor objects. Why are only 2 out of the 3 boosters on Falcon Heavy reused? Feel free to use it in your projects if you need to. The Sortable does not work with a Grid that has locked (frozen) columns. Ive tested it and it works on my machine. JavaScript & HTML5 Projects for $10 - $100. We can enable the sorting in Kendo Grid simply by setting the sortable property as true, as shown below. checkbox validation in grid kendoui. So much code for so simple problem :). Its because of the difference between model and view model. Btw it is not kendo problem every grid will have exactly the same problem. Modified 6 years, 9 months ago. AngularJS Expert - Kendo Grid . Ive implemented three generic helpers, one per functionality: Its not complex but two things have to be pointed. This will allow us to put a breakpoint in the Kendo UI Grid filter event, look at the Network tab requests, etc - something that the video does not show. The editing functionality of the Kendo UI Grid is rendered through its inline, popup, or batch edit mode. The data-value-update approach works with regular inputs. They have bugs and they're not 100% compatible with js version. But the sorting and filtering does not work. They a totally useless. Kendo UI for jQuery . It is not a mistake, it is a conscious decision. Sorting in Kendo Grid. Assume we are building ASP.NET MVC application to manage people. In AngularJS applications, initialize the Sortable as a parent directive. Look forward to hearing back from you. But, when records are. Integrating Kendo Sortable in Kendo Grid KendoSortableGrid.cshtml <!DOCTYPE html> <html> <head> <base href="http://demos.telerik.com/kendo-ui/sortable/integration-grid"> <style> html { font-size: 14px; Replacing outdoor electrical box at end of conduit. The inline and popup modes are more common and easier to implement than the batch edit mode. Normally, the filter property of the Sortable selects all tr elements that are direct children of the table tbody element, for example, filter: ">tbody >tr". Kendo Sortable Kendo Sortable makes the DOM element sortable by drag and drop with a mouse or a finger in mobile device. 2022 Moderator Election Q&A Question Collection, Sorting over negative values using Kendo grid, Kendo Grid header click sorting with grouping, Kendo Grid Sort Broken with Custom Editor. The Sortable does not work as expected with a Grid that has its paging or virtual scrolling enabled. We've been . When the migration is complete, you will access your Teams at stackoverflowteams.com, and they will no longer appear in the left sidebar on stackoverflow.com. Dont use kendo helpers. The grid works until I add the property, then it doesn't display any of the data. Ask Question Asked 6 years, 9 months ago. Grouping is useless in any biz scenario. Now enhanced with: Components / Interactivity and UX / Sortable / Integration, New to Kendo UI for jQuery? Copyright 2022 Progress Software Corporation and/or its subsidiaries or affiliates. Is it possible to leave a research position in the middle of a project gracefully and without burning bridges? On the one hand you are passing the Model by param to the grid (this approach is used when ServerOperation = false) and on the other hand you are setting ServerOperation = true and specifying a read action. Asking for help, clarification, or responding to other answers. If you use the batch (incell) edit mode, the code from the previous example that is applied to the inline and popup edit modes will not work. rev2022.11.3.43005. Updated post with example, Kendo grid sorting not working with characters and number, https://docs.telerik.com/kendo-ui/api/javascript/ui/grid/configuration/columns.sortable, Making location easier for developers with new data primitives, Stop requiring only one assertion per unit test: Multiple assertions are fine, Mobile app infrastructure being decommissioned. Does the Fog Cloud spell work in conjunction with the Blind Fighting fighting style the way I think it does? Does a creature have to see to be affected by the Fear spell initially since it is an illusion? Is it possible to leave a research position in the middle of a project gracefully and without burning bridges? I have looked at the documentation on Kendo's site and it looks as if I have everything the same as theirs but obviously I'm nissing something. Task described above seems to be pretty easy and that is true. Kendo uses the property from ViewModel, FullName in this case, to build specific transformations of the data. Having more than one filter present in a grid and then deleting any one filter entry and clicking FILTER (or just pressing ENTER on keyboard) clears ALL filters. In this case ability of using multiple columns wasnt a good choice because operators like StartWith or EndWith were useless. By default all columns are sortable if sorting is enabled via the sortable option. Is cycling an aerobic or anaerobic exercise? As a result, the sorting will be limited to the current page only. Kendo grid does (not always) work well " Arek. The current example uses LINQ to Objects but if you will try to use grouping, sorting or filtering then the following exception will be thrown: . I am trying to sort the date with sort feature inside the grid. In this way, the Sortable functionality will not interfere with the editing feature of the Grid. All Telerik .NET tools and Kendo UI JavaScript components in one package. It looks fine so where is the problem? It sort columns with dateTime and all characters fine. This topic was automatically closed 365 days after the last reply. Unfortunately, there is a problem under cover but Ill prepare backend of the application first and point the problem afterwards. Add helper method to your data context which return DTO object and as next step use automapper to map model to dto. .K-Grid wrapper squeezing out liquid from shredded potatoes significantly reduce cook time three generic helpers one A research position in the DataSource impossible manage people can get it from here: https: //feedback.telerik.com/kendo-jquery-ui/1362463-kendo-grid-filter-is-not-working our on! Uses the property by default the Kendo UI Grid Product name column has characters and numbers the For Kendo Grid, cannoet get Sortable to work with Date column then start_time column Date. Formatting and sorting a Kendo Grid does ( not always ) work well & quot ; Arek to the Why is proving something is NP-complete useful, and grouping for a runnable example, refer to the current only Works if.ServerOperation ( true ) and you don & # x27 ; t handle it the. New mapping then compared the only one who had to deal with the Blind Fighting Fighting the! Of function of ( one-sided or two-sided ) exponential decay because either the model is empty and all fine! ( Optional ) Set the sort property to a collection of SortDescriptor objects example, refer to the inputs Because we often use more than one column to group or sort the.! Sort and group helpers kendo grid sortable not working to replace one field with multiple fields { transport: {: Papers where the only one who had to add support to a collection of SortDescriptor objects explicitly implement desired Support the data-value-update attribute means that you have n't included the required JavaScript: Endwith were useless column which is bound a Kendo Grid, i.e Optional Set! That I had is related to Kendo Grid, when I apply 5 V attached size As expected with a Grid which will present people from data context Teams is moving to its own domain proving! Implement a compare function for the advice, Ill check this approach is that the is Policy and cookie policy the < body > element the technologies you use LINQ to Entities columns dateTime. Stack Exchange Inc ; user contributions licensed under CC BY-SA property, then everything works fine criteria during initialization! Field with multiple fields helpers, one per functionality: its not complex but two have! Me some time before I found and implemented the solution the view as well private knowledge coworkers Sorting will be displayed if you will encounter it once if you will have exactly the same problem grouping you A fixed point theorem for Teams is moving to js is a good way to make an board. Name column has characters and numbers and the Sortable does not work as with Grid works until I add the property by default ).Name this example I facing, but did n't style the way I think it does not as! Making statements based on opinion ; back them up with references or personal experience filters from the of! Widgets as they do not support the data-value-update attribute related to Kendo Grid filter which is causing the issue. Functionality will not be draggable in comments code for Kendo Grid with Date column start_time. To an int and then compared NP-complete useful, and where can I use it, the is. Works until I add the property, then it doesn & # x27 ; re not %! Post a project gracefully and without burning bridges this URL into your RSS reader years, 9 ago! Tried my best wasnt a good way to make an abstract board game truly alien because of Grid.: @ ( Html.Kendo ( ).Grid ( model ).Name popup modes are more common easier., copy and paste this URL into your RSS reader my own solution change event the! Automatically closed 365 days after the last reply to sort by Date column then column! The string, converted to an int and then compared enabled via the Sortable uses the index the! The elements which belong to the to but ANA11 should be smaller than, Progress Kendo UI components! Feed, copy and paste this URL into your RSS reader //name of the Kendo JavaScript. //Docs.Telerik.Com/Kendo-Ui/Controls/Interactivity/Sortable/Integration/Grid '' > < /a > Stack Overflow for Teams is moving to its own!! Linq to Entities may see sort and group helpers allow to replace one field with multiple fields making Let me know in comments, bind the column to group or sort the data multiple. And point the problem is recognized, so it looks like the element! For so simple problem: ) to Entities be limited to the to but ANA11 should be than. The decribed problem long and I 've removed it from the collection are applied by Kendo with and condition of. Exchange Inc ; user contributions licensed under CC BY-SA case, to build specific transformations of Sortable About Adam eating once or in an on-going pattern from the Post '' other Water leaving the house when water cut off, book where a girl living with older. Formatting and sorting a Kendo Grid control tasks connected with UI layer of the DOM elements server. The ProductName column see our tips on writing great answers potatoes significantly cook ) and you don & # x27 ; re not 100 % compatible with js version modification the! Rss reader controller if server operations are used application above filter to 2 columns, first I apply to! I apply 5 V encounter it once if you will encounter it once if you need to implement compare! Mvc application to manage people its own domain add a slight modification into the view as well an person! More than one column to group or sort the data { read: & # x27 t The ProductName column you to sort by Date column not sorting correctly, Formatting and a! The model is empty technologists share private knowledge with coworkers, Reach & Are enabled, the Grid technologists worldwide add the data-value-update= '' input '' attribute to the editor inputs or edit ( Date + start_time ) layer of the Kendo UI JavaScript components in one package significantly cook Be affected by the Fear spell initially since it is not working page as well scrolling enabled for The sorting is defined without grouping, then everything works fine total files. Demonstrates how to send the code from the Post '' solution, add the property, then works. May send the code of.cshtml file is: @ ( Html.Kendo ( ).Grid model Done it but did n't find any solution for the ProductName column & # x27 ; t display of. Any solution for the advice, Ill check this approach index of the Grid it it! Ability of using multiple columns as a result, its width is from. Sorting correctly, Formatting and sorting a Kendo Grid does ( not always ) work well in specific but Modes are more common and easier to implement than the batch edit mode probably! With dateTime and all characters fine have exactly the same problem @ '' it 's too and Ill check this approach this.gridconfig = { DataSource: { read: & x27! Aluminum legs to add support to a field of that object Grid control MVC application manage Apply 5 V development and digital experience technologies correctly, Formatting kendo grid sortable not working sorting a Kendo Grid, i.e aluminum. Object and as next step use automapper to map model to DTO to answers! On Falcon Heavy reused with references or personal experience JavaScript files: http: '' Can bind to the current page and group helpers allow to replace one field with multiple.. Is now working, see our tips on writing great answers transport: { read & Filter helper is not working New to Kendo UI Grid is rendered through inline. Cycling on weight loss not a mistake, it is not aware of Grid All columns are Sortable if sorting is not working in Kendo UI Grid at 08:11 don & # ;. Sortable flag Post a project gracefully and without burning bridges Im not the only one had. Html & gt ; a row position is changed modes are more common and easier implement! # x27 ; t use Kendo helpers connected with UI layer of the to 'Ve removed it from here: https: //docs.telerik.com/kendo-ui/controls/interactivity/sortable/integration/grid '' > < /a > Stack Overflow for Teams is to! A runnable example, refer to the current page, clarification, or responding to other answers Ill one! More common and easier to implement than the batch edit mode Sortable flag the Blind Fighting style. And all characters fine don & # x27 ; re not 100 % compatible with js version group sort! Where the only issue is that someone else could 've done it but did n't but things. Where they 're located with the editing functionality of the data by criteria. Since it is a good choice because operators like StartWith or EndWith were. Once or in an on-going pattern from the width of the data 2 columns, first I apply V! Let me know in comments Date + start_time ) ; Joined: ;! Grid where the sorting in Kendo Grid, i.e column then start_time column ( Date + start_time ) and! ; Karma: 35 ; Joined: 7/18/2014 ; location: India Grid column differently { DataSource kendo grid sortable not working! Joined: 7/18/2014 ; location: India trick is to find the will! Without grouping, then it doesn & # x27 ; t use Kendo helpers results of a multiple-choice quiz multiple. Not be draggable New mapping: India burning bridges ANA11 should be smaller than, Kendo '' round aluminum legs to add support to a collection of SortDescriptor.! Of function of ( one-sided or two-sided ) exponential decay an image in the impossible! Under CC BY-SA properties: first name and last name a grouped Grid private.
Software Color Palette, One Of Many In War And Peace Crossword Clue, Stratus Eeg Jobs Near Paris, Management Courses For Software Professionals, Healthy Substitute For Ricotta Cheese, 4 Tourist Attractions In Colombia,